Key metrics

Wage figures are offered annual wage; volume is total LCA count.

MetricComputer Occupations, All OtherComputer Network Architects
Median wage$101,920$102,274
P25 wage$80,434$85,000
P75 wage$132,829$126,690
Wage spread (P75 − P25)$52,395$41,690
Total filings289,70816,428
Wage samples289,38416,410
Rank#2#30
